Answer to Question 2

In general, one should have a clear purpose in mind for using a poem with children. In addition, it is important to set the mood for listening, to read the poem with feeling, and to be ready to read the poem several times. While having children memorize the poem is unnecessary, one might wish to create and share ones own poetry with children.

Did you know?

Blastomycosis is often misdiagnosed, resulting in tragic outcomes. It is caused by a fungus living in moist soil, in wooded areas of the United States and Canada. If inhaled, the fungus can cause mild breathing problems that may worsen and cause serious illness and even death.
